Understanding Your Grass's Watering Demands



How do you determine your grass's watering needs? If it looks plain or starts to shrivel, it's time to water. If it hasn't drizzled much in the last week, your yard most likely demands additional watering.


Another reliable method is the "screwdriver test." Press a screwdriver into the soil; if it's difficult to penetrate, your grass is completely dry and requires water. Objective for about one inch of water each week, consisting of rains. Inspect your soil's dampness by excavating down a couple of inches; if it really feels completely dry, it's time to water. By watching on these aspects, you can ensure your yard gets the correct amount of water without overdoing it.

Environment Considerations



Recognizing your climate is crucial for selecting the ideal automatic sprinkler. Various climates need various techniques. If you stay in a completely dry area, take into consideration a drip irrigation system that provides water directly to plant origins, decreasing evaporation. On the other hand, if you're in a damp region, a sprinkler system with adjustable spray patterns can aid take care of water distribution effectively.


Focus on seasonal modifications, as well. Regions with hefty rains could profit from a system that permits for very easy changes, preventing overwatering. Furthermore, think of wind patterns; certain sprinkler heads carry out better in breezy problems. By customizing your system to your environment, you'll ensure peak performance and healthier plants, conserving both water and money in the long run.

Common Installation Mistakes to Avoid





When installing your lawn sprinkler, ignoring vital details can result in costly mistakes that affect its efficiency. One common mistake is incorrect spacing between lawn sprinkler heads. If they're also far apart, some locations might dry, while overlapping insurance coverage can result in water waste.


An additional mistake is ignoring to make up your dirt kind. Various dirts soak up water at visit here varying rates, so adjust your system appropriately. Furthermore, stopping working to look for below ground energies before excavating can create serious damage and security threats.


Don't ignore the layout of your lawn. Installing heads too near to fences or walls can obstruct water circulation and prevent coverage. Lastly, verify you have the correct stress setups. Too high stress can damage your system, while as well reduced can leave your plants dehydrated. By avoiding these common mistakes, you'll set your automatic sprinkler up for success.


Seasonal Upkeep Tips for Your Automatic Sprinkler



To maintain your lawn sprinkler system running successfully throughout the year, it's important to do seasonal maintenance. In the spring, examine your system for any kind of damages caused by winter season climate.


Throughout the summer season, check your system's efficiency. Validate the insurance coverage is appropriate, and make changes as required. It's additionally an excellent concept to clean the nozzles and filters to stop clogs.


As loss methods, prepare your system for winter season. Drain the pipelines to avoid freezing and think about using an air compressor for complete drainage. In winter season, take the time to review your system's format and make notes for any kind of enhancements you 'd such as to carry out in the springtime. Routine seasonal maintenance will expand the life of your automatic sprinkler and enhance its efficiency.


Troubleshooting Typical Sprinkler Problems



Have you ever before discovered completely dry patches in your grass despite your lawn sprinkler system running? This can signify a few usual problems. Check for blocked spray heads or nozzles. Dust and particles can obstruct water flow, so clean them out as required. Next off, verify your system's timer is established correctly. If it's readied to run during height sun hours, evaporation can be losing your water.


You might additionally intend to inspect for misaligned or busted sprinkler heads. If they're not spraying that site where they should, change or change them for far better coverage. Additionally, try to find leakages in the pipelines, which can cause reduced water pressure.


Finally, think about the soil kind. Sandy dirt drains quickly and might require extra constant watering. By resolving these typical problems, you can keep your lawn sprinkler operating effectively and your grass looking lush.
